Applications for MSHA and OSHA Education and Training Grants Close Soon

The first deadline is less than two weeks away.

Planning to apply to grant programs from the Mine Safety and Health Administration (MSHA) and OSHA? For two training- and education-focused programs, the deadline is almost here.

Applications for the Brookwood-Sago grant program and Susan Harwood Training Grant Program are due next month.

The Mine Safety and Health Administration (MSHA) will be awarding up to $1,000,000 through the Brookwood-Sago grant program, which focuses on educating and training miners on “unsafe and unhealthy working conditions,” per a news release; and OSHA is awarding more than $12.7 million through the Susan Harwood Training Grant Program for workplace health and safety-related training, according to the agency’s news release.

Those interested have until July 21, 2023, to submit an application for the Brookwood-Sago grant program and July 7, 2023, to submit one for the Susan Harwood Training Grant Program. To learn more about each program, visit OH&S’ articles on the Brookwood-Sago grant and the Susan Harwood grant.
